1. The Rise of “WhatsApp-First” Dimensions

Gone are the days of sending a standard horizontal image that gets cropped or requires zooming. The hottest trend in 2026 is the 9:16 vertical aspect ratio (1080 x 1920 pixels).

Templates designed in this “Story” format fit perfectly on a smartphone screen, providing a full-screen immersive experience. When your guests open your WhatsApp message, the invitation fills the display like a high-end digital billboard, making the details easy to read and the visuals striking.

2. Scribble Style and Hand-Drawn Minimalisms

A major aesthetic shift this year is the “Scribble Style.” Moving away from rigid, overly-formal layouts, these templates feature whimsical line drawings, hand-drawn floral motifs, and “back-of-the-napkin” doodles.

In Photoshop, this trend is achieved by using layers of delicate brush strokes and organic shapes. It feels personal and authentic—as if you hand-drew the invite yourself, but with the professional polish of high-quality PSD textures.

3. Texture-Inspired Typography

Typography is no longer just about the font; it’s about the feel. 2026 templates utilize Lace and Crochet-inspired textures within the lettering. By using Clipping Masks in Photoshop, designers are filling bold serif fonts with textures like silk, velvet, or recycled paper. This adds a “tactile” depth to a digital screen that makes the invitation feel premium and luxury.

4. Interactive and “Phygital” Elements

Why stop at a static image? The latest digital templates often leave space for QR Codes. You can design a beautiful static card in Photoshop, but leave a stylishly framed corner for a QR code that links to:

  • A Google Maps location for the venue.
  • A “Save the Date” calendar link.
  • An RSVP website or a “Love Story” video reel.

5. Royal Heritage & “Vibrant India” Themes

For those celebrating cultural events like weddings or festivals, the trend is moving away from Western pastels and back to deep, soulful colors. We are seeing a surge in PSD templates featuring:

  • Rani Pink, Turmeric Yellow, and Indigo Blue.
  • Intricate Mandalas and Temple-inspired borders.
  • Foil Stamping Effects: Using Photoshop’s “Bevel and Emboss” and gold texture overlays to mimic the look of traditional metallic printing.

Frequently Asked Questions about Digital Invitation Templates

1. Why should I use a Photoshop (PSD) template for WhatsApp invitations? Using a PSD template gives you total creative control that mobile apps can’t match. You can edit layers, adjust high-resolution textures, and ensure that your colors and typography remain sharp on all smartphone screens. It allows for a professional, custom look rather than a “cookie-cutter” design.

2. What is the best size for a WhatsApp invitation card in 2026? The ideal size for a WhatsApp invitation is 1080 x 1920 pixels (a 9:16 aspect ratio). This is the standard “Portrait” or “Story” size, which ensures the invitation fills the guest’s phone screen entirely without being cropped or having black bars on the sides.

3. What file format is best for sending digital invites? For the best balance of quality and speed, save your final design as a PNG-24 or a high-quality JPEG. PNG is often preferred because it preserves the crispness of text and intricate details better than standard JPEGs, especially when compressed by messaging apps.

4. Can I include a clickable link in a digital invitation image? No, static image files (JPEG/PNG) do not support clickable links. However, the best practice in 2026 is to include a QR Code in your design. Guests can scan the code to open a Google Maps location, an RSVP form, or a wedding website.
